首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

提交表单时,Vuelidate为所有属性设置脏false

Vuelidate是一个轻量级的基于Vue.js的表单验证库,用于验证和处理前端表单数据的有效性。它可以通过设置验证规则来检查表单输入,并根据验证结果提供反馈信息。

对于提交表单时,Vuelidate为所有属性设置脏(false)的情况,可以解释如下:

  1. 概念:Vuelidate是一个验证库,用于验证前端表单数据的有效性。它通过定义验证规则和使用表单数据进行验证来确保输入的准确性和合法性。
  2. 分类:Vuelidate属于前端开发领域中的表单验证工具,用于确保用户输入的数据符合预期的要求。
  3. 优势:Vuelidate具有以下优势:
    • 简单易用:Vuelidate基于Vue.js,提供简单易懂的API和清晰的验证规则定义方式。
    • 轻量级:Vuelidate的体积小巧,加载和使用都很快捷,不会对页面性能造成显著影响。
    • 强大的验证功能:Vuelidate支持各种常见的验证规则,如必填字段、长度限制、正则表达式匹配等,并且可以自定义验证规则。
    • 实时反馈:Vuelidate可以即时反馈验证结果,使用户能够实时了解输入数据的有效性,并及时作出调整。
  • 应用场景:Vuelidate适用于任何需要对表单数据进行验证的场景,如用户注册、登录、数据提交等。
  • 推荐的腾讯云相关产品和产品介绍链接地址:由于禁止提及特定的云计算品牌商,这里无法给出腾讯云相关产品的具体推荐和链接地址。

总结:Vuelidate是一种用于验证前端表单数据有效性的轻量级库。它提供了简单易用的API和强大的验证功能,适用于各种表单验证场景。通过使用Vuelidate,您可以确保用户输入的数据符合预期,并提供实时的反馈信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Django中基表的创建、外键字段属性简介、数据概念、子序列化

属性设置的值,所以必须配合default属性使用。...在外建中控制表关联,默认为True,设置False则断开关联,断不断关联不会影响操作只会影响效率 from django.contrib.auth.models import User class BaseModel..., on_delete=models.CASCADE) #断开Author、AuthorDetial表与表的关联,将两张表设置级联,并将外键反向查询的字段名设置detail 数据库中数据介绍...b.事物A按一定的条件从数据库中读取了某些数据后,事物B删除了其中部分记录,当A再次以相同条件读取,发现某些记录消失了。 3.读:一个事物读取了另一个事物未提交的数据。...3)如果外键关联的表有多个字段,需要设置子序列化字段many=True。 4)子序列化是单向操作,因为作为子系列的类必须写在上方,所以不能产生逆方向的子序列化。

4.3K30
  • @Transactional注解详解

    当作用于类上,该类的所有 public 方法将都具有该类型的事务属性 2. 当作用在方法级别时会覆盖类级别的定义 3....AOP代理捕获,也就是,类内部方法调用本类内部的其他方法并不会引起事务行为,即使被调用方法使用@Transactional注解进行修饰 @Transactional注解的可用参数 readOnly 该属性用于设置当前事务是否只读事务...,设置true表示只读,false则表示可读写,默认值false rollbackFor 该属性用于设置需要进行回滚的异常类数组,当方法中抛出指定异常数组中的异常,则进行事务回滚。...,当方法中抛出指定异常数组中的异常,不进行事务回滚 noRollbackForClassName 参照上方的例子 timeout 该属性用于设置事务的超时秒数,默认值-1表示永不超时 propagation...读 : 一个事务读取到另一事务未提交的更新数据 不可重复读 : 在同一事务中, 多次读取同一数据返回的结果有所不同, 换句话说, 后续读取可以读到另一事务已提交的更新数据.

    11.7K52

    html中表单的校验的插件,jquery表单验证插件validationEngine「建议收藏」

    PS:如果希望只在表单提交验证,可以设置空。...“bind” 验证事件的绑定方式,可设置:bind, live PS:设置 live 似乎绑定事件无效,但是表单提交能验证,建议不修改。...form 的 action 属性 ajaxValidCache {} onAjaxFormComplete $.noop 表单提交,Ajax 验证完成后的行为(Function)[Demo] onBeforeAjaxFormValidation...$.noop 表单提交验证规则通过后,Ajax 验证之前的行为(Function)[Demo] onValidationComplete false 表单提交验证完成的行为(Function) 可以得到两个参数...:表单元素 和 验证结果(ture or false)[Demo] onSuccess false 实时验证所有项目都通过时,发生的行为(Function)[Demo] onFailure false

    2.6K10

    java核心技术第五篇之事务和MVC模式

    =参数值,默认是true,设置不自动提交设置false; (2) 在connection里面commit(),提交事务 (3) 在Connection里面rollback(),回滚事务...(4)解决读的方法: 设置事务额隔离级别 (5)读是一个问题,不允许发生的 5.2不可重复读 (1)有两个事务,其中一个没有提交的事务读到另一事务提交的update的操作 (2) 操作步骤...("回滚事务......"); }finally{ //设置自动提交 conn.setAutoCommit(true); //回收连接 conn.close(); } 源码: package...理解ThreadLocal中提到的变量副本 “当使用ThreadLocal维护变量,ThreadLocal每个使用该变量的线程提供独立的变量副本” —— 并不是通过ThreadLocal.set(...然而,可重入性有时是调用者和被调用者共有的属性,并不只是被调用者单独的属性

    64610

    表单提交中的input、button、submit的区别

    我们给它设置name便可以验证这一点: 提交后的结果: 注意其中的URL/?key=foo&btn=ok。...再加上它的样式难以定制、不可作为其他标签的容器, 所以建议不要用input作为表单提交按钮。 注意:input的type属性还可以是button,这时它只是一个按钮,不会引发表单提交。...button可以设置name和value。提交表单,value会被作为表单数据提交给服务器。 在IE中,甚至会把button开始与结束标签之间的内容作为name对应的值提交给服务器。...同时请注意设置type=submit来兼容IE。 3.回车键提交表单 Enter键是可以提交表单的!但是你可能已经注意到了,并非所有表单都可以用Enter键来提交。...当表单中只有一个单行的文本输入控件,用户代理应当接受回车键来提交表单。 “单行”指的是typetext而非textarea,显然在textarea中回车提交表单是怎样的难以接受。

    3.8K100

    HTML 表单和约束验证的完整指南

    例如,信用卡是数字,但增量/减量微调器没用,输入 16 位数字很容易向上或向下按。最好使用标准text类型,但将inputmode属性设置numeric,这会显示合适的键盘。...:indeterminate 不确定的复选框或单选状态,例如取消选中所有单选按钮 :default 默认提交按钮或图像 您可以placeholder使用::placeholder伪元素设置输入文本的样式...表单验证 在使用 API 之前,您的代码应该通过将表单的noValidate属性设置true(与添加novalidate属性相同)来禁用默认验证和错误消息: const myform = document.getElementById...(message): 无效字段设置错误消息。...可以设置可选的第二个参数: true 在用户与其交互验证每个字段 false (默认)在第一次提交后验证所有字段(在此之后进行字段级验证) // validate contact form const

    8.3K40

    validation怎么用_什么是确认validation

    PS:如果希望只在表单提交验证,可以设置空。或者设置参数 binded:false binded true 是否绑定即时验证 scroll true 屏幕自动滚动到第一个验证不通过的位置。...showOneMessage false 是否只显示一个提示信息 doNotShowAllErrosOnSubmit false提交表单不显示所有的错误信息(建议使用参数 showOneMessage...在表单验证结果失败的回调函数 PS:onSuccess 和 onFailure 请参考 [Demo] onValidationComplete false 表单提交验证完成的回调函数 [Demo...ajaxFormValidation false 是否使用 Ajax 提交表单(默认使用 GET 方式发送数据) ajaxFormValidationURL false 设置 Ajax 提交的 URL,...默认使用 form 的 action 属性 ajaxFormValidationMethod ‘get’ 设置 Ajax 提交,发送数据的方式 onAjaxFormComplete $.noop 表单提交

    2.3K10

    JS中页面跳转,传值包含中文乱码解决方案

    new String(str.getBytes("iso-8859-1"),"UTF-8"); 是针对form表单Method="GET"提交起作用。...要解决该问题,应该在Tomcat的配置文件的Connector标签中设置useBodyEncodingForURI或者 URIEncoding属性,其中useBodyEncodingForURI参数表示是否用...request.setCharacterEncoding 参数对URL提交的数据和表单中GET方式提交的数据进行重新编码,在默认情况下,该参数false(Tomcat4.0中该参数默认为true);...URIEncoding参数指定对所有GET方式请求(包括URL提交的数据和表单中GET方式提交的数据)进行统一的重新编解码。...所以对于URL提交的数据和表单中GET方式提交的数据,可以修改 URIEncoding参数浏览器编码或者修改useBodyEncodingForURItrue,并且在获得数据的JSP页面中 request.setCharacterEncoding

    4.1K20

    快来使用 React-Hook-Form 搭建强大的React表单

    Register还将把每个值传递给一个函数,该函数将在提交表单被调用,下面我们将讨论这个问题。 为了让register正常工作,我们需要为每个输入提供一个适当的name属性。...这样做的原因是,当我们提交表单,我们将获得单个对象上的所有输入值。每个对象的属性都将根据我们指定的输入名称属性进行命名。...默认情况下,它被设置false,但我们可以将其设置true,以确保没有填写表单提交。 我们希望用户名值是必需的,并且希望用户的用户名大于6个字符但小于24个字符。...默认的验证只在提交表单执行。 我们可以通过给useForm传递一个对象来改变这一点,我们可以在需要执行验证设置模式:onBlur、onChange或onSubmit。...因此,如果你想禁用表单的按钮,以确保表单没有提交过多次,我们可以将禁用设置formstate.issubmitted。 提交表单,它会被禁用直到验证完成运行onSubmit函数。

    3.7K21

    文档和元素的几何滚动

    document.forms.shipping.elements.method 即可 将会获取到表单属性 表单和元素属性 js的对象支持两个方法,一个submit()一个reset()这两个方法...还有一个onreset事件处理程序来检测表单的重置。表单提交前将会调用onsubmit程序,如果回调函数的返回值false则会取消表单提交动作。这是js程序一个用来检查用户的输入错误。...单选元素整组有相关性的元素而设计的,组内所有按钮的HTML属性name值都相同。按照这种方式创建的按钮互斥的。利用表单属性的名字选中元素,它返回的一个类数组对象而不是单个元素。...单选和复选框都定义了checked属性,指定了元素当前是否选中。defaultChecked属性布尔值,html的checked值,指定了元素在第一次加载页面是否选中。...属性true将会运行内容的编辑,甚至为全局 设置js的属性contentedistable属性 var e = document.getElementsByTagName("p")[0]; e.setAttribute

    5.2K00

    bootstrapValidator 中文API

    如果没有定义,这些选项将通过以下方式合并:从字段的HTML属性解析的选项调用插件设置的当前选项 从字段的HTML属性解析的选项 调用插件设置的当前选项 如果要添加新字段后要执行其他任务,则触发added.field.bv...在提交表单也不会执行任何验证。当您要在自定义提交处理程序中提交表单,可能会使用它。 破坏 destroy() - 破坏插件。 它将删除所有错误消息,反馈图标以及关闭插件创建的事件。...null如果没有点击提交按钮返回。 已验证 isValid(): Boolean- true如果所有表单域都有效,则返回。否则返回false。 调用这个之后,确保已经调用了validate方法。...参数 类型 描述 field 字符串| jQuery的 字段名称或字段元素 resetValue 布尔 如果true,该方法将字段值重置空或删除检查/选择的属性(用于收音机和复选框)。...当您想通过单击按钮或链接而不是提交按钮来验证表单,这很有用。

    13.2K50

    Element Plus 表单验证详解

    ref 用于在方法中引用表单,rules 用于设置验证规则,label-width 设置表单标签的宽度。 :表单项容器。...label 属性用于设置表单项的标签,prop 属性用于绑定验证规则。 :输入框组件,使用 v-model 绑定数据。 :按钮组件,用于提交和重置表单。...submitForm:提交表单触发,调用 validate 方法验证整个表单。 resetForm:重置表单,将所有字段值重置初始值,并移除校验结果。...prop 是字段的属性名称,callback 是验证完成后的回调函数。 resetFields(): 重置表单,将所有字段值重置初始值,并移除校验结果。...clearValidate(props): 移除表单项的校验结果。props 是需要移除校验的字段属性组成的数组,如果不传则移除所有字段的校验结果。

    34410

    SpringBoot 系列教程之事务隔离级别知识点小结

    1,2,3 三条记录;但是另外一个事务新增了一个 id 4 的记录,导致再次查询,返回了 1,2,3,4 四条记录,第二次查询多了一条记录,这就是幻读 幻读和不可重复读的主要区别在于: 幻读针对的是查询结果多个的场景...隔离级别 后面测试的数据库 mysql,引擎 innodb,对应有四个隔离级别 隔离级别 说明 fix not fix RU(read uncommitted) 未授权读,读事务允许其他读写事务;未提交写事务禁止其他写事务...read) 可重复度,读事务禁止其他写事务;未提交写事务,禁止其他读写事务 更新丢失,读,不可重复度 幻读 serializable 序列化读,所有事务依次执行 更新丢失,读...RU 隔离级别 我们先来测试 RU 隔离级别,通过指定@Transactional注解的isolation属性设置事务的隔离级别 通过前面的描述,我们知道 RU 会有读问题,接下来设计一个 case...; } 只读事务二(设置 readOnly true,则事务只读)多次读取相同的数据,我们希望在事务二的第一次读取中,能获取到事务一的中间修改结果(所以请注意两个方法中的 sleep 使用) @Transactional

    2K30
    领券